Subject: [PATCH v14 13/32] fs/resctrl: Introduce mbm_cntr_cfg to track assignable counters per domain
The "mbm_event" mode allows users to assign a hardware counter ID to an
RMID, event pair and monitor bandwidth usage as long as it is assigned.
The hardware continues to track the assigned counter until it is
explicitly unassigned by the user. Counters are assigned/unassigned at
monitoring domain level.
Manage a monitoring domain's hardware counters using a per monitoring
domain array of struct mbm_cntr_cfg that is indexed by the hardware
counter ID. A hardware counter's configuration contains the MBM event
ID and points to the monitoring group that it is assigned to, with a
NULL pointer meaning that the hardware counter is available for assignment.
There is no direct way to determine which hardware counters are assigned
to a particular monitoring group. Check every entry of every hardware
counter configuration array in every monitoring domain to query which
MBM events of a monitoring group is tracked by hardware. Such queries are
acceptable because of a very small number of assignable counters (32
to 64).

+/**
+ * struct mbm_cntr_cfg - Assignable counter configuration.
+ * @evtid: MBM event to which the counter is assigned. Only valid
+ * if @rdtgroup is not NULL.
+ * @evt_cfg: Event configuration created using the READS_TO_LOCAL_MEM,
+ * READS_TO_REMOTE_MEM, etc. bits that represent the memory
+ * transactions being counted.
+ * @rdtgrp: resctrl group assigned to the counter. NULL if the
+ * counter is free.
+ */
+struct mbm_cntr_cfg {
+ enum resctrl_event_id evtid;
+ u32 evt_cfg;
+ struct rdtgroup *rdtgrp;
+};
